Utility Interdependence Studies
Utilities are highly interrelated and dependent on one another. Relationships may range from interconnections of water mains, to dependence on electrical power. Assessing and planning for risks related to these interrelationships is key to a thorough emergency response plan.

Water Treatment Seismic Evaluations
Treatment facilities evaluated have ranged from less than 1 mgd to 400 mgd. Evaluations have addressed earthquakes, flooding, firestorm, extreme windstorm, and other hazards. Evaluations and retrofit designs have been developed for treatment facilities, storage facilities, wells, pump stations, piping, and equipment.
